Output 3142e20438e75964b702b893e54ca0d7241ef64e72f07fe41f22a7deb431bef0:3

value
915046
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b67cf620e546175a25de050434b65879a629997e OP_EQUALVERIFY OP_CHECKSIG
address
1HdugPQ44XGMgMFSkGgqkSod3hvWveMmiA
transaction
3142e20438e75964b702b893e54ca0d7241ef64e72f07fe41f22a7deb431bef0
spent
true